How is the formula for the circumference of a circle derived? drag and drop the correct word into each box to complete the explanation. first, find the length of the diameter and the length of of the circle. next, divide the length of the circumference by the length of and set up an equation where the ratio equals π . then, solve the equation for the circumference. finally, substitute 2 times for . heres the options diameter radius arc area circumference volume
